Vikings player No. 1

Jalen Nailor, wide receiver

Nobody is going to be in a position to pass Justin Jefferson on the Minnesota Vikings depth chart at wide receiver, but the absence of Adam Thielen has opened the door for some other pass-catchers to have a bigger role this season.

Although the Vikings used a first round draft pick on Jordan Addison and K.J. Osborn has done more than enough to earn a role on offense, second-year receiver Jalen Nailor has been looking very good when given opportunities.

Last season, Nailor played just 57 offense snaps but was able to turn that into nine catches on 13 targets for 179 yards and a touchdown. He should be in line for more opportunities this season if he is named the No. 4 wide receiver on the depth chart.

During training camp, Jalen Nailor has joined Justin Jefferson and K.J. Osborn in the first-team offense, showing how much the coaching staff likes the six-foot tall Michigan State product going forward.
